The earliest known lottery games took place during the Roman Empire. Throughout the Roman Empire, lottery games were common entertainment for wealthy noblemen during Saturnalian revels. Roman Emperor Augustus even organized a lottery to raise funds for the city of Rome. While this was largely an entertainment practice, the proceeds raised were used to repair the city. While there are no records of the first known lottery, it is safe to say that it was held in the Netherlands during the 17th century. Lotteries were popular and helped pay for town fortifications. In fact, the oldest lottery still exists in that country. During the French and Indian Wars, several colonies used lotteries to raise money for their defense. One record from L’Ecluse mentions a lottery that raised 4,304 florins, equivalent to US$170,000 today.
